State of Wisconsin <br /> DEPARTMENT OF NATURAL RESOURCES Scott Walker,Governor <br /> 101 S.Webster Street Cathy Stepp, Secretary <br /> Box 7921 <br /> MTelephone 608-266-2621 <br /> Madison WI 53707-7921 WISCONSIN <br /> Toll Free 1-888-936-7463 <br /> TTY Access via relay-711 DEPT.OF NATUpALgESO 1gCES <br /> May 5,2016 ENF-NO-2015-7-04246 <br /> TABOKA,LLC <br /> PO Box 864, <br /> Osceola WI 54020 <br /> RE: Property located at 27290 Jamison Road on Yellow Lake <br /> To Whom It May Concern: <br /> Thank you for meeting with me on May 5, 2016,at the above described location. This letter is to sum up our <br /> conversations that day. <br /> The Wisconsin Department of Natural Resources will not be seeking any permits for activities occurring at this <br /> location. Specifically,you stated that no wetland filling had been done, only adding additional fill to areas that <br /> had previously and historically been filled. I agree. <br /> Please continue to work with Burnett County Zoning staff related to your vegetative buffer zone. <br /> Additionally,we discussed the following items: <br /> • Access to an upland areas—As explained,alternatives to wetland filling include constructing an elevated <br /> board walk on pilings. This construction method is exempt from DNR wetland approvals. <br /> • The small area off the town road to access upland your upland areas with a driveway will require a <br /> wetland fill permit. The application can be found here: <br /> http://dnr.wi.gov/topic/W aterways/construction/wetiands.htm I. <br /> • Another alternative we discussed was to remove the existing attached garage,and construct a larger <br /> one to alleviate the need for a storage shed in the wetland. <br /> If in the future you decided to build a board walk structure, let me know and I will respond in writing that your <br /> proposal is exempt from any DNR regulations, <br /> if you have any questions regarding this letter, I can be reached at 715.635.4097.
